Interview: Maryam Mohit, Amazon.com (Good Experience) -- "Usability doesn't have to be expensive. You don't need a 50-person usability team. Just a small good team, and people throughout the company who get it. Having a CEO who gets it is also really important. You don't need a huge team for usability if people are making the right decisions along the way."
